April 3rd, 2013

NHTSA Campaign Number: 13T003000
Manufacturer: Federal Corporation
Date of Owner Notification: April 30th, 2013

Defect Summary:
Federal Corporation is recalling certain Couragia A/T tires, size P265/75R16 116S, DOT Serial Numbers UX77 3210-UX770813. In the affected tires, excessive heat causes tread shoulder chunking. Thus, these tires fail to conform to the durability test requ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ard No. 139, "New Pneumatic Radial Tires for Light Vehicles."

Consequence Summary:
Tire shoulder tread chunking could cause a tire failure and increase the risk of a crash.

Corrective Summary:
Federal Corporation will notify owners and will replace the tires, free of charge. The recall began on April 30, 2013. Owners may contact Federal Tires consumer hotline at 1-855-444-8250.
